description Product Description

Alizarin Red S Solution is widely used as a staining agent in biological and histological applications. It selectively binds to calcium deposits in tissues, making it a key tool in identifying and visualizing calcified areas in bone sections, cell cultures, and pathological samples. It is commonly used in osteogenic differentiation studies, where it helps confirm the presence of mineralized nodules formed by stem cells or osteoblasts. In analytical chemistry, Alizarin Red S serves as a complexometric indicator in metal ion titrations, particularly for calcium and other alkaline earth metals. Its color change in the presence of metal ions allows for visual detection of endpoint in chelation processes. The solution is also employed in material science for testing the durability and corrosion resistance of metals and alloys, where it detects trace metal ions leaching from surfaces. Additionally, it has been used in educational labs to demonstrate dyeing techniques and acid-base indicators due to its pH-dependent color shifts.
